+/**
+ * Stores a single person's name and email address.
+ * These are passed in via the constructor, and will be returned in SMTP
+ * header format when requested.
+ */
+class MailAddress {
+ /**
+ * @param string $address String with an email address, or a User object
+ * @param string $name Human-readable name if a string address is given
+ * @param string $realName Human-readable real name if a string address is given
+ */
+ function __construct( $address, $name = null, $realName = null ) {
+ if ( is_object( $address ) && $address instanceof User ) {
+ // Old calling format, now deprecated
+ wfDeprecated( __METHOD__ . ' with a User object' , '1.24' );
+ $this->address = $address->getEmail();
+ $this->name = $address->getName();
+ $this->realName = $address->getRealName();
+ } else {
+ $this->address = strval( $address );
+ $this->name = strval( $name );
+ $this->realName = strval( $realName );
+ }
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Create a new MailAddress object for the given user
+ *
+ * @since 1.24
+ * @param User $user
+ * @return MailAddress
+ */
+ public static function newFromUser( User $user ) {
+ return new MailAddress( $user->getEmail(), $user->getName(), $user->getRealName() );
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Return formatted and quoted address to insert into SMTP headers
+ * @return string
+ */
+ function toString() {
+ # PHP's mail() implementation under Windows is somewhat shite, and
+ # can't handle "Joe Bloggs <joe@bloggs.com>" format email addresses,
+ # so don't bother generating them
+ if ( $this->address ) {
+ if ( $this->name != '' && !wfIsWindows() ) {
+ global $wgEnotifUseRealName;
+ $name = ( $wgEnotifUseRealName && $this->realName !== '' ) ? $this->realName : $this->name;
+ $quoted = UserMailer::quotedPrintable( $name );
+ if ( strpos( $quoted, '.' ) !== false || strpos( $quoted, ',' ) !== false ) {
+ $quoted = '"' . $quoted . '"';
+ }
+ return "$quoted <{$this->address}>";
+ } else {
+ return $this->address;
+ }
+ } else {
+ return "";
+ }
+ }
+
+ function __toString() {
+ return $this->toString();
+ }
+}
